Agama lizards live commonly in Subsaharan Africa. They are active during day and as typical for lizards they thermoregulate either basking on sun or hiding in shade to keep body temperature more or less constant throughout a day. This agama was observed on the outskirts of the Kakum National Park in Southern Ghana (Western Africa). It occupied a site with wooden logs, climbing their vertical walls at a great speed id threatened.
